Sidelying Hip Adduction
Positions & Range of Motion
- Start
- sidelying with the top leg bent forward onto a support, bottom leg straight along the floor, hips stacked vertically
- End
- bottom leg lifted off the floor toward the ceiling into hip adduction, heel rising toward the top thigh, leg kept straight and slightly forward of the trunk
- Range of Motion
- hip adduction ~0–20–30° (floor to comfortable end range), controlled up and down
How to Perform
Lie on side with top leg forward on a support. Lift the bottom leg toward ceiling. Targets adductor group for medial thigh strengthening.

Evidence-Based Dosing & EMG Data
3×15-20 reps per side
14-48% MVIC sidelying; Copenhagen variation achieves 108% MVIC [Serner 2014]

Research Notes
Limited evidence in isolation. For strong-evidence adductor training, see Copenhagen Adduction Exercise — long-lever variation produces 108% MVIC (highest of any adduction exercise) with RCT-validated 17.83% muscle-thickness gains over 8 weeks [Serner 2014 PMID 23511698; Alonso-Fernández 2022 PMID 35682148; Collings 2026 PMID 41931009]. Use sidelying as a regression or for populations who cannot tolerate the long-lever demand.
